Richard and Carol Rettie have this week announced the sale of their 15-month old bull, Retties Lazy Rascal R308, to Robert McNeil’s Kincardine Castle herd. 

Sired by Duncanziemere Edwin J 311 and out of Wall Lady Ruth E397, he has a +4 calving EBV. 

The management team at Kincardine Castle have said that Richard and Carol have successfully proved the Lady Ruth family to be a top bloodline in the breed. They described Rascal as an excellent addition to the breeding policy of the herd, being structurally correct, having great breed characteristics, easy fleshed and easy calving. 

Lazy Rascal was Aberdeen-Angus champion at Kinross Show 2015. His other success have included clinching the junior male championship at the North East of England Calf Show and the junior male championship at The Stars of the Future Calf Show.
